What is this in the Kusama try-runtime log? Looks like a few hundreds of those. |
It occurs when a lock is removed on an account that has zero consumers set, it is benign and can safely be ignored. @gpestana suggested in this comment that it's likely to be related to paritytech/polkadot-sdk#234.
